Executive Summary:
Essential Tremor (ET) is one of the most common movement disorders worldwide and is characterized by involuntary, rhythmic, oscillatory movements of affected body parts. According to the latest tremor classification, tremors are categorized along two axes: Axis 1, which defines syndromes based on clinical features, laboratory findings, associated signs, and patient history; and Axis 2, which classifies the underlying etiology.

The Movement Disorder Society's updated classification defines Essential Tremor as an isolated syndrome involving bilateral upper limb action tremor, with or without tremor in other body regions, persisting for at least three years. Importantly, no additional neurological signs should be present that would indicate alternative diagnoses such as Parkinson's disease, dystonia, cerebellar disorders, or peripheral neuropathy.

Management of ET begins with excluding treatable underlying causes, as several conditions may initially present with isolated tremor symptoms before progressing into distinct neurological syndromes.

Across the G8 markets, the report estimates approximately 56,000 incident cases of Essential Tremor annually in the United States. Within the EU5, diagnosed prevalent cases are estimated at 357,880 in Germany, 287,186 in France, 278,938 in Italy, 199,107 in Spain, and 284,934 in the United Kingdom.

A Rapidly Evolving Clinical Pipeline:
The Essential Tremor therapeutic landscape is witnessing significant innovation, with multiple investigational therapies targeting diverse biological pathways aimed at improving efficacy and tolerability.

One of the leading pipeline candidates is Ulixacaltamide (Praxis Precision Medicines), which is anticipated to become available in the United States by 2028. By targeting abnormal neuronal activity within the cerebello-thalamo-cortical circuit, Ulixacaltamide has the potential to address critical limitations of current therapies and offer meaningful clinical benefits for patients.

Other promising pipeline assets include:
• SAGE-324 (Sage Therapeutics): A positive allosteric modulator of GABA-A receptors.
• CX-8998 (Cerevel Therapeutics): A T-type calcium channel modulator.
• CAD-1883 (Cadent Therapeutics, acquired by Novartis): A calcium-activated potassium (SK) channel positive modulator.

These investigational therapies represent diverse mechanisms of action and reflect the growing industry focus on addressing longstanding unmet needs in Essential Tremor treatment.

Significant Commercial Opportunity:
According to Thelansis forecasts, the overall Essential Tremor market across the eight major markets (8MM) is projected to grow from USD 478 million in 2026 to USD 620.3 million by 2036.

Market estimates for 2026 include:
• United States: USD 298 million
• Japan: USD 7.24 million
• China: USD 41.09 million
• United Kingdom: USD 17.61 million
• France: USD 19.36 million
• Germany: USD 23.32 million
• Italy: USD 18.49 million
• Spain: USD 13.65 million

Current Standard of Care:
Current management of Essential Tremor primarily relies on symptomatic therapies.

• Propranolol, a non-selective β-adrenergic receptor antagonist, remains one of the most widely prescribed treatments. While generally well tolerated at lower doses, its use may be limited by side effects including hypotension, fatigue, depression, and erectile dysfunction. It is contraindicated in patients with asthma and should be used cautiously in individuals with diabetes due to its potential to mask hypoglycemia.
• Primidone, an anticonvulsant that enhances GABAergic inhibition, also demonstrates antitremor efficacy but frequently causes acute adverse effects such as dizziness, nausea, vertigo, and fatigue, particularly during treatment initiation.
• Topiramate has emerged as an important first-line option based on stronger clinical evidence, while botulinum toxin injections into wrist flexor and extensor muscles have demonstrated significant benefit in controlled clinical studies.

Despite these available therapies, no approved treatment currently prevents disease progression or modifies the underlying disease process, leaving physicians and patients with limited long-term therapeutic options.

Key Unmet Needs:
Although treatment options have expanded modestly, several significant challenges remain:

• Older patients often exhibit reduced tolerance to existing medications.
• Individuals with severe tremors frequently experience only modest symptom relief from currently available therapies.
• Important gaps remain in understanding the underlying pathophysiology of Essential Tremor, limiting therapeutic innovation.
• Patient needs are highly heterogeneous, with older populations and those with advanced disease facing greater treatment challenges.
• The pharmacological landscape has remained largely unchanged for decades, with only a handful of frontline therapies available.

These unmet needs create substantial opportunities for novel therapies capable of delivering improved efficacy, better tolerability, and potentially disease-modifying benefits.
